According to Newton�s first law of motion, if there is no net force (unbalanced forces) acting on an object that is moving at a constant 30 mph, the object will:

Question 2 options:

Continue to move at 30 mph

Eventually come to a stop

Change its inertia

Accelerate

Answer:

Continue to move at 30mph

Step-by-step explanation:

Newton's first law states that a body continues to remain at rest or in uniform motion unless an external force acts on the object .

Here given that The object is moving at 30 mph is acted with a net force = 0

Since net force = 0 there will be no external force

By the first law it continues to remain in its state of uniform motion

Here the car performing a uniform motion with uniform speed of 30mph

Hence it continues to do so
